Abstract

A cosmetic composition in the form of a gel consisting of 99-99.9 wt % spa water, 0.1-1 wt % carboxypolymethylene and 0-1 wt % neutralising agent. A method for preparing a cosmetic composition by forming an intimate mixture of carboxypolymethylene and water, optionally with an added neutralising agent, and leaving the mixture for a sufficient time to enable the gel structure to develop, is also disclosed.

The field of the invention relates to hydrotherapy and all external treatments based on thermal waters and derived products.
Dans l'état de la technique antérieure, on sait que les soins réalisés en cure thermale doivent être effectués sur place, et utiliser exclusivement l'eau thermale, à la sortie du griffon. De ce fait, les applications d'eau thermale sont effectuées sous une grande variété de formes : bain, douche, jet filiforme, etc., selon le cas à traiter. Dans tous les cas, ces traitements sont réalisés sous un flux continu d'eau thermale.In the state of the prior art, it is known that the treatments carried out in spa treatment must be carried out on the spot, and use exclusively thermal water, at the outlet of the griffin. Therefore, thermal water applications are carried out in a wide variety of forms: bath, shower, thread jet, etc., depending on the case to be treated. In all cases, these treatments are carried out under a continuous flow of thermal water.
Il existe une technique particulière de soin, qui recourt à l'application de boues. Ce procédé consiste à recouvrir tout ou partie d'un membre ou du corps, d'un produit pâteux préparé à partir d'eau thermale. Divers additifs sont utilisés : argiles, algues et mucilages divers. Ce produit pâteux permet de maintenir l'eau thermale au contact de la peau, sans flux continu, pendant un temps prolongé. Il peut en outre servir de véhicule à d'autres substances susceptibles d'ajouter leur effet propre à celui de l'eau thermale.There is a special care technique, which uses the application of sludge. This process consists in covering all or part of a limb or the body with a pasty product prepared from thermal water. Various additives are used: clays, algae and various mucilages. This pasty product keeps thermal water in contact with the skin, without continuous flow, for an extended time. It can also serve as a vehicle for other substances capable of adding their own effect to that of thermal water.

Il est bien connu que l'on peut utiliser des gélifiants pour augmenter la viscosité de l'eau et permettre d'obtenir une pâte adhérant à la surface de la peau.It was in these circumstances that the question arose as to whether it was possible to obtain a product allowing the application of thermal water in a form inspired by mud, but avoiding the defects of this product. It is well known that gelling agents can be used to increase the viscosity of water and make it possible to obtain a paste adhering to the surface of the skin.

This unpredictable result opens up the new possibility of making real "masks" or poultices or thermal water wraps with a product made up of at least 99% thermal water. According to the present invention, the cosmetic composition is in the form of a gel comprising:

Les exemples ci-après illustreront de façon non limitative l'objet de la présente invention. * Exemple 1 :The approximate molecular weight of the carboxypolymethylene used in the context of the present invention will advantageously be between 450,000 and 4,000,000. The carboxypolymethylene will preferably be chosen from Carbopol® 910, Carbopol® 907, Carbopol® 934, Carbopol® 934P, Carbopol® 940, and their mixtures. The present invention also relates to a preparation process, characterized in that the carboxypolymethylene and the water are intimately mixed, into which optionally the neutralizing agent has been previously introduced, then the mixture is left for a period sufficient for the gel structure develops. The examples below will illustrate, without limitation, the object of the present invention. * Example 1:
- Carbopol® 934 0, 5 % g- Carbopol® 934 0.5% g
- eau thermale (Avène®) 99,1 % g- thermal water (Avène®) 99.1% g
- agent neutralisant QSp pH 7 (bicarbonate de sodium 0,4 % g)- neutralizing agent QSp pH 7 (sodium bicarbonate 0.4% g)
On mélange et on laisse gonfler pendant environ 1 H.Mix and allow to swell for approximately 1 hour.
* Exemple 2 :* Example 2:
- Carbopol® 940 0,40 % g- Carbopol® 940 0.40% g
- eau thermale (Avène®) 99,35 % g - agent neutralisant QSp pH 6- thermal water (Avène®) 99.35% g - neutralizing agent QSp pH 6
(bicarbonate de sodium 0,25 % g)(sodium bicarbonate 0.25% g)
On mélange et on laisse gonfler pendant environ 45 min.Mix and allow to swell for about 45 min.
Il faut noter que l'effet de gélification du Carbopol® à très faible dose est optimal pour des concentrations comprises entre 0,10 % et 1 % et plus particulièrement entre 0,25 % et 0,75 %.It should be noted that the gelling effect of Carbopol® at very low doses is optimal for concentrations between 0.10% and 1% and more particularly between 0.25% and 0.75%.
Cet effet est révélé par addition d'un agent chimique alcalin dont la fonction est de neutraliser le Carbopol® acide, de façon à obtenir une pH adéquat qui peut être choisi entre 5 et 8.This effect is revealed by the addition of an alkaline chemical agent whose function is to neutralize the acidic Carbopol®, so as to obtain an adequate pH which can be chosen between 5 and 8.
Selon un mode de réalisation particulier, on utilisera le bicarbonate de sodium, qui est bien connu pour son innocuité, sa parfaite tolérance. En outre, il peut également être un constituant naturel présent en quantité suffisante dans certaines eaux thermales.According to a particular embodiment, sodium bicarbonate will be used, which is well known for its safety, its perfect tolerance. In addition, it can also be a natural constituent present in sufficient quantity in certain thermal waters.
